USAGE SUMMARY

"support in any way" is a grammatically correct phrase that can be used in written English.
You can use it when expressing that you are willing to help someone with something in a variety of ways. For example, you could say "Let me know if I can support in any way."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

Use "support in any way" when you want to express a broad and flexible offer of assistance, implying that you are open to various methods of helping.

Common error

Avoid using "support in any way" repeatedly in close proximity. Vary your language to keep your writing engaging. Try using synonyms like "assist", "help", or more specific actions depending on the context.

FAQs

How can I use "support in any way" in a sentence?

You can use "support in any way" when offering broad assistance, like in the sentence, "Please let me know how I can "support in any way" during this difficult time."

What's a more formal way to say "support in any way"?

In formal settings, consider using alternatives such as "provide comprehensive backing" or "offer assistance without reservation" to convey a similar meaning with greater formality.

Is it always appropriate to use "support in any way"?

While generally acceptable, "support in any way" may be too vague in situations where specific help is needed. In such cases, clarify the type of "assistance in every form" you are prepared to offer.

What are some common synonyms for "support in any way"?

Common synonyms include "assist by all means", "help in whatever manner possible", and "lend assistance in every form", each offering slightly different nuances in meaning.
